Music of a kind, ever playing in my mind
A sweet melody of song. to let me unwind
From the daily pace, of the human race
To keep in my sleep, a warming embrace
Of a rhythmic beat, that does so entreat
With words of love, playing long and sweet
That I dream of you, all the night through
My lovely lady, Kate, whose charms await
A music of love, as if coming from above
For you and I, together, in a bed of heavenly heather
A music. so sweet, that I think, with ever beat
That I will not awake, until your love, I take
